But first, they did not update their bio, so I am not sure what songs or version they used, and neither did the judges. I regard not updating your bio as a major and annoying mistake for ice dancers especially since they can be docked 2 points for a music violation.
Their RD ends up with "La Bamba" a Mexican folk song (a 1939 version here):
popularized by Ritchie Valens in 1958 :
Los Lobos released a version as the title track of a 1987 biopic about Ritchie Valens, which is the version I think the Kazakh kids used here:
I don't know the orher song(s), they used, but the rock versions of La Bamba says Ritchie Valens and 1958, not 1980's, to me
Their whole dance does not say 1980's to me. And It would be believable as a Latin combination.
So yes, I would have been tempted to give them a music violation myself.
